Eligible staff, faculty and official retirees can use the Tuition Grant Program to pay for part or all of their eligible dependent children's education at approved colleges and universities. You may be able to receive a maximum benefit of over $20,000 per year. It's pretty "sweet" to be connected with Stanford!
The Washington State Employee Tuition Exemption Program is one of the most valuable benefits offered to UW employees. For eligible staff and faculty, this state program covers about 6 credits per term (quarter or semester) for classes taken at the UW or other participating state, community, and technical colleges.
